WebOct 1, 2008 · Information from computerized dairy record systems suggests that mortality rates have continually increased over the last 10 years. In some states, adult cow mortality exceeds 10% per year. Very few formal studies have focused on this issue. Most studies of dairy cow mortality have come from outside the United States.

WebApr 5, 2011 · Information from computerized dairy record systems suggests that mortality rates have continually increased over the last 10 years.
